Elastic Supply
Describes a situation where the quantity supplied of a good changes significantly when its price changes.
Tax Burden
The measure of the financial charge or impact of taxes on an individual or a corporation.
Excise Tax
A tax on specific goods or services, such as tobacco, alcohol, and gasoline, designed to raise revenue and/or discourage consumption of certain products.
Equilibrium
A state in which the conflicting forces of demand and supply are in balance. When a market is in equilibrium, the decisions of consumers and producers are brought into harmony with one another, and the quantity demanded will equal the quantity supplied.
